Camillus Feb Fest
On Saturday, February 23 rd, the Village of Camillus will be celebrating the annual Feb Fest. There will be a Pancake breakfast, treasure hunt for the kids, horse drawn wagon rides in the village, youth talent show, music, Chili cook-off, A medallion treasure hunt with a cash prize and much more throughout the day starting at 7AM and continuing through 9PM. Beautiful Baskets
We have just received a shipment of the prettiest hand woven Bolga Baskets. The colors are stunning and the patterns are charming. Bolga Baskets are named for the town in Northern Ghana that has become known worldwide for its skilled weavers. Woven from a tall grass know as elephant grass, the baskets are purchased directly from the artists that weave them and are a fair trade item.
